(January 7, 2013) Australian Sam Stosur came up short against China’s Zheng Jie in a tough three set battle 6-3, 6-7 (7), 6-4.
“I feel a lot better after this loss than last week’s loss because I felt like I did some better things,” said Stosur, who suffered her second first-round exit in as many weeks.
“Overall I think everything was a lot better. She came up with some very good points when things could have kind of gone away from her in that third.”
Zheng reeled off four straight games in the third set to gain a 5-3 lead. Stosur broke to stay in it, but couldn’t stave off a third match point with a backhand into the net. Zheng will take on American qualifier Madison Keys in the second round.
Fourth seed Li Na continued her impressive beginning to 2013 with a 7-6 (2), 7-5 over American Christina McHale in hot conditions.
“I play her last time it was in French and also was very tough match,” said Li who arrived in Sydney having won the inaugural event in Shenzhen over the weekend.
“I think today it’s challenging for the both players on the court. The heat, you know, so both was play already two hours on the court; still fighting in the end. But I was happy finally I can win the last point.”
